How to improve the connection speed?

1. Open the Remote Desktop Client. On Windows 7, simply hit the Windows key, start typing remote desktop, and hit enter. You can also find it under Programs > Accessories on most recent Windows versions.

2. In the “Display” tab (you’ll have to select “Options…”), crank the Color Depth down to 15 (aka “thousands”) or 16-bit depending on your preference. The lower the color settings the faster the connection.

3. In the “Experience” tab, un-check all options except Bitmap caching. All other options consume extra bandwidth. This is possibly the most important change to make, as items such as “Themes” can quadruple the bandwidth consumption under the right circumstances.

4. Back in the “General” tab, enter your VPS IP address and select connect as usual. Enjoy the faster connection!
